#566ccb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#566ccb is composed of 33.7% red, 42.4% green and 79.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 57.6% cyan, 46.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 20.4% black. It has a hue angle of 228.7 degrees, a saturation of 52.9% and a lightness of 56.7%. #566ccb color hex could be obtained by blending #acd8ff with #000097. Closest websafe color is: #6666cc.

#566ccb color description : Moderate blue.

#566ccb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#566ccb has RGB values of R:86, G:108, B:203 and CMYK values of C:0.58, M:0.47, Y:0, K:0.2. Its decimal value is 5663947.

Hex triplet 566ccb #566ccb
RGB Decimal 86, 108, 203 rgb(86,108,203)
RGB Percent 33.7, 42.4, 79.6 rgb(33.7%,42.4%,79.6%)
CMYK 58, 47, 0, 20
HSL 228.7°, 52.9, 56.7 hsl(228.7,52.9%,56.7%)
HSV (or HSB) 228.7°, 57.6, 79.6
Web Safe 6666cc #6666cc
CIE-LAB 48.278, 20.223, -51.977
XYZ 19.978, 17.014, 58.728
xyY 0.209, 0.178, 17.014
CIE-LCH 48.278, 55.773, 291.26
CIE-LUV 48.278, -13.057, -81.017
Hunter-Lab 41.248, 14.267, -55.541
Binary 01010110, 01101100, 11001011

Shades and Tints of #566ccb

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#03050b is the darkest color, while #fbfcfe is the lightest one.

Tones of #566ccb

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#898c98 is the less saturated color, while #234cfe is the most saturated one.

Color Blindness Simulator

Below, you can see how #566ccb is perceived by people affected by a color vision deficiency. This can be useful if you need to ensure your color combinations are accessible to color-blind users.

Monochromacy
  • #707070 Achromatopsia 0.005% of the population
  • #6b6f82 Atypical Achromatopsia 0.001% of the population
Dichromacy
  • #4976d0 Protanopia 1% of men
  • #2c7bca Deuteranopia 1% of men
  • #3b838d Tritanopia 0.001% of the population
Trichromacy
  • #4e72ce Protanomaly 1% of men, 0.01% of women
  • #3b75ca Deuteranomaly 6% of men, 0.4% of women
  • #457ba3 Tritanomaly 0.01% of the population
